FUNCTIONAL OVERVIEW

Client Requirement

Create a new Report from MTS to allow utilisation management from Bookings. This Report should be run based on the following criteria:

Schedule From Loc (include selection of Location Type i.e. Supplier, RDC) ALL to be included as an option

To Loc (include selection of Location Type i.e. RDC, Branch) ALL to be included as an option

Variance Threshold (Only variances greater than this value to be displayed)

The Report should display the following data:

  • Schedule
  • From Loc
  • To Loc
  • Planned QTY (Taken from Bookings form)
  • Variance QTY (Taken from Bookings form)
  • Unused Slots (relating to the selected schedule and displayed as per the four columns relating to Unused Slots in the bottom left of the Slot Usage screen in MTS, this could provide multiple lines per from and to location combination)

Report should be called MS Slot Utilisation Report.

Solution

This will be a new Oracle report based on the following views and tables

GEO_SLOT

GEO_LOCATION

GEO_SLOT_TRAILER_TYPE

SCH_SLOT_USAGE

RES_TRAILER_TYPE

SCH_ORD

The report will be accessed from the MTS system using the existing Reports screen. The report will have 4 parameters which will be passed from the form to the report.

  1. % FILL – This will be a numeric parameter which the users will be free to enter up to 100% (i.e. it will accept values from 1 to 100% including decimals i.e 12.5) The report will use this as a maximum value to look for, i.e. if the %FILL of the report is less than or equal to this parameter the record will be displayed.
  2. DU Qty – This will be a numeric parameter which the users will be free to enter any value between 1 and 999,999
  3. DC – This will be a validated parameter based on available RDC type locations within the MTS system. The user will be able to select from a list of values including an option for ‘ALL’ RDC locations.
  4. Slot Type – This will be a drop down parameter based on entries associated with RIO: NW-7S7FHR, the data will then be used to select either CORE, ADDITIONAL or ALL slot types. (Not to be confused with Collection/Delivery slot types)

The report and parameter tables will be updated to accommodate the new report.

The report will be based on existing report formats with the relevant logo.
